Kristen Menou is a scholar working on Astronomy and Astrophysics, Instrumentation and Geophysics. According to data from OpenAlex, Kristen Menou has authored 122 papers receiving a total of 5.8k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 118 papers in Astronomy and Astrophysics, 11 papers in Instrumentation and 9 papers in Geophysics. Recurrent topics in Kristen Menou’s work include Stellar, planetary, and galactic studies (67 papers), Astro and Planetary Science (61 papers) and Astrophysics and Star Formation Studies (42 papers). Kristen Menou is often cited by papers focused on Stellar, planetary, and galactic studies (67 papers), Astro and Planetary Science (61 papers) and Astrophysics and Star Formation Studies (42 papers). Kristen Menou collaborates with scholars based in United States, Canada and France. Kristen Menou's co-authors include Emily Rauscher, Zoltán Haiman, Bence Kocsis, Sara Seager, James Y‐K. Cho, Rosalba Perna, J. P. Lasota, Bradley M. S. Hansen, Caleb Scharf and David S. Spiegel and has published in prestigious journals such as Science, Proceedings of the National Academy of Sciences and Physical Review Letters.
